Nup107 in U. maydis does not colocalize with kinetochores in mitosis. (A) In metaphase, a short spindle, lableded by YFP-αtubulin (Tub), is formed in the daughter cell that is surrounded by the condensed chromosomes, labeled by histone 4-CFP (H4). Nup107-YFP (107) also encompassed the metaphase spindle. Nup107-RFP (107) does not seem to colocalize with the kinetochore protein Mis12 (Mis), labeled with 3xGFP. Bar, 2 μm. (B) In anaphase A, the spindle (Tub) slowly elongates, and the chromosomes (H4) align along the spindle. Nup107-YFP (107) shows a similar distribution, indicating that the nucleoporin remains at the DNA during early anaphase. Nup107-RFP again does not colocalize with Mis12-3xGFP (Mis).
